America is in an angry, argumentative, finger-pointing mood today. The word 'Racist' is used as both an accurate description of someone and a weapon to close down discussions and devalue the counter opinion of others. This novel is a timely tale of an Atlanta architect trying to build what he believes will be a masterpiece for his city and himself. But rumors of his and his father’s racial pasts are used by a Racial Justice Advocate to push her cause at the city’s and the architect’s expenses. The architect stands to lose his wife and friends because he refuses to stop his chase of the perfect design. It is a timely tale of how we are all fallen, trying to be perfect in our own ways, but how we all fail.This novel reflects the present-day conflict to find a balance in the harsh issues of race and culture and the struggle for resolution amidst our country’s reported anguish and anger.Praise for The Price of PerfectWilliam Anderson has written a powerful story that chronicles the conflict between a modern-day Atlanta developer and the preservation of a historic site rooted in the city’s dark history.
